RpcAsyncGetCallHandle-Makro (rpcasync.h)

Das RpcAsyncGetCallHandle-Makro gibt das Bindungshandle für einen asynchronen Remoteprozeduraufruf zurück.

Syntax

void RpcAsyncGetCallHandle(
   pAsync
);

Parameter

pAsync

Zeiger auf die RPC_ASYNC_STATE Struktur, die asynchrone Aufrufinformationen enthält.

Rückgabewert

Keine

Bemerkungen

Bei einem asynchronen Handle wird das entsprechende Bindungshandle zurückgegeben. Beispielsweise verwendet die RpcServerTestCancel-Funktion den pAsync-Parameter von RpcAsyncGetCallHandle als Parameter, um auf Abbruchanforderungen zu testen.

Anforderungen

Anforderung Wert
Unterstützte Mindestversion (Client) Windows 2000 Professional [nur Desktop-Apps]
Unterstützte Mindestversion (Server) Windows 2000 Server [nur Desktop-Apps]
Zielplattform Windows
Kopfzeile rpcasync.h (rpc.h einschließen)

Weitere Informationen

Asynchroner RPC

RPC-Makros

RPC_ASYNC_STATE

RpcAsyncAbortCall

RpcAsyncCancelCall

RpcAsyncCompleteCall

RpcAsyncGetCallStatus

RpcAsyncInitializeHandle

RpcServerTestCancel